Position: Criminalist I, Forensic Biology DNA (8259) – San Francisco Police Department

Criminalist I, Forensic Biology DNA (8259) – San Francisco Police Department

Under general supervision, the Criminalist I in Forensic Biology DNA receives on-the-job training in the examination and analysis of biological evidence. The incumbent learns and performs serological and DNA laboratory procedures, including evidence screening, sample preparation, and routine analytical tasks. As proficiency develops, the Criminalist I progresses to more complex examinations and participates in forensic biology casework.

Essential Duties & Responsibilities:

  • Examine evidence from criminal investigations for the presence of biological material.
  • Perform chemical, microscopic, and genetic analyses of biological evidence using established laboratory procedures.
  • Interpret analytical data and document observations according to laboratory protocols.
  • Prepare clear and detailed case notes and written reports of scientific findings.
  • Retrieve evidence from SFPD Property Control and/or the Office of the Chief Medical Examiner while maintaining proper chain-of-custody.
  • Follow established quality control, quality assurance, and laboratory safety procedures.
  • Prepare casework folders and assist in assembling documentation required for technical review by senior staff.
  • Enter case information and analytical results into laboratory computer systems and tracking databases.
  • Maintain and operate laboratory instruments, including performing routine checks and documenting maintenance consistent with established procedures.
  • Participate in required DNA-typing proficiency tests.
  • Provide impartial court testimony regarding examinations performed and scientific conclusions reached.
  • Conduct visual, microscopic, and chemical examinations of evidence to identify biological material such as blood, semen, saliva, hair, and tissue.
  • Perform DNA testing to characterize biological evidence and assist in determining potential contributors.
  • Ensure proper handling, processing, and preservation of biological evidence in accordance with established policies and protocols.
  • Participate in discussions or informal peer interactions regarding casework, under the direction of senior criminalists, to support adherence to laboratory standards.
  • The Criminalist I performs related duties as assigned.

    Qualifications

    How to qualify: To be considered, you must possess the following education and experience:

    1. Education: Possession of a baccalaureate degree from an accredited four-year college or university with major course work in criminalistics, chemistry, biochemistry, molecular biology, or a closely related physical science field.

    • Course work: Must include the subject areas of forensic science, biochemistry, genetics, molecular biology, or other subjects that provide a basic understanding of the foundation of forensic DNA analysis. Course work must include 9 (nine) cumulative semester hours or equivalent that cover the required subject areas.
      • Verification: To be considered, you must upload your transcript with completion of these courses.

    AND

    2. License: Possession of a valid California Driver's License.

    Desirable Qualifications: The stated desirable qualifications may be considered at the end of the selection process when candidates are referred to for hiring.

    • Demonstrated interest in forensic science through academic projects, internships, workshops, or participation in professional development activities.
    • Familiarity with serological and DNA analysis principles, including biological screening methods, PCR, genetic markers, or DNA profiling.
    • Experience preparing scientific notes, laboratory documentation, or technical summaries with attention to accuracy and detail.
